You are invited to join the Common Knowledge team for our Peatlands, Heritage and Biodiversity Tour of the Land. This event is perfect for anyone interested in sustainable practices, nature, biodiversity, heritage and history, or if you’re simply curious about Common Knowledge. It’s also a great opportunity to meet like-minded people and connect with others in the community.

Embark on a guided tour through our Biodiversity trail. Discover the diverse flora and fauna that thrive here and learn about our ongoing conservation efforts. Join us for a talk on the traditional heritage methods we use onsite. We discuss how techniques like cob, lime and plaster, and traditional farming skills are used in the management and regeneration of the site. Learn about our peatlands restoration plans, history of the site and sustainable practices that help preserve our heritage, followed by tea and biscuits with your fellow attendees.
